Democrats Demand Trump Admin Stop Hiding Israel’s Nuclear Arsenal Amid Iran War Risks
Over 20 House Democrats are calling out the Trump administration for its silence on Israel’s nuclear weapons program, warning that secrecy fuels dangerous escalation risks in the Middle East. They demand transparency on US knowledge of Israel’s nuclear capabilities and plans, pressing for accountability as conflict with Iran heats up.
More than 20 Democratic lawmakers in the US House of Representatives have issued a sharp rebuke to the Trump administration’s refusal to disclose details about Israel’s nuclear weapons program. Led by Representative Joaquin Castro, the group sent a letter to Secretary of State Marco Rubio demanding an end to the official silence surrounding Israel’s nuclear arsenal amid escalating tensions linked to the ongoing conflict with Iran.
The letter underscores Congress’s “constitutional responsibility” to be fully informed about the nuclear balance of power in the Middle East, especially as the US coordinates military efforts with Israel. The Democrats warn bluntly that “the risks of miscalculation, escalation, and nuclear use in this environment are not theoretical.” By maintaining deliberate ambiguity about Israel’s nuclear capabilities, the administration undermines efforts to craft effective non-proliferation policies in a region where countries like Iran and Saudi Arabia closely monitor their neighbors’ military strengths.
The lawmakers pressed Secretary Rubio to provide detailed information on what the United States knows about Israel’s nuclear program, including fissile material stockpiles, nuclear doctrine, and any indications that Israel has planned or deployed nuclear weapons during the recent conflict with Iran or other military engagements.
